ABSTRACT

Bluetooth is the oldest and the most pervasive technology to connect a wide range of devices and 'things' around us. Since its inauguration in 2002, it has gone through several upgrades and is continuing to play a dominant role in providing short-range connectivity for smart objects. This chapter begins with the history, markets, and applications of Bluetooth, followed by detailed coverage of the core technologies behind the three generations of Bluetooth. For the classical Bluetooth that forms the bedrock of all subsequent versions of the technology, the following fundamental concepts are covered: Bluetooth piconet, Bluetooth spectrum and channels, modulation and data rates, frequency hopping structure and algorithms, packet format and MAC address, Bluetooth operational states and connection establishment procedure, Bluetooth power saving, and Bluetooth protocol stack. The chapter concludes with an examination of the new developments in Bluetooth Low Energy (BLE), a.k.a. Bluetooth 4, Bluetooth 5, and Bluetooth 5.3. [149 words]
